This position manages the patient experience at assigned practice(s). Responsible for overall effective performance of practice including management of staff, workflow development, patient schedule management, provider and staff engagement, patient experience, financial performance and billing compliance. Develops practice operational plans and budgets (capital and operations) and implements performance improvement strategies within the practice. This position is responsible for the recruitment, development and supervision of staff. Ability to apply effective communication strategies to solve and facilitate simple and complex situations which enhance the culture and performance of the practice. Performs all duties in a manner which promotes teamwork and reflects the mission and values of Lee Health. Responsible for practices with one site consisting of 11 or more full-time providers; HOPD departments with 5 or more providers; or practices with 3 or more separate locations.
Education: Bachelors degree in management or related field required or 5 years experience in a physician office setting. CMPE (Certified Medical Practice Executive) certification preferred.
Experience: A minimum of 3 years healthcare leadership experience required. 5 years experience in a physician office setting preferred. Knowledge of ambulatory care operations and a background in clinic procedures including schedule management, patient registration, use of electronic health record, patient flow, billing and referrals and authorizations. Experience with creating budgets and communicating financial information to staff and providers required.
Certification: N/A
License: N/A
Other: Computer proficiency including word-processing and spreadsheet applications and knowledge of electronic health record and billing software applications. Excellent written and oral communications skills including superb interpersonal skills and be able to handle difficult conversations effectively. Able to express opinions openly and honestly and provide feedback in a timely and productive manner. Ability to examine and re-engineer operations and workflows and report operational metrics to staff and providers.
Flexibility to accommodate changes in workload assignments and react calmly and effectively in stressful situations. Ability to work independently and set priorities under minimal supervision. Ability to work within the defined values, mission and vision of the organization.
